After traveling to 25+ countries, this is what I realized: What sticks are the interactions with the people you meet along the way, not just the tourist destinations. It’s the store clerk in a 7/11 shop. It’s meeting a stranger in a restaurant. It’s the people in the surf break. But it starts with you. You have to be open and willing to interact, to understand each person’s story without judgment.
